A lovely unmodernised three-bedroom house set in the heart of The Ferrers Triangle in Streatham common.

This delightful 3-bedroom house brought to the market for the first time in thirty years brings with it a fabulous opportunity for you to get your creative juices flowing. Set in the heart of what has become The Ferrers Triangle offering a local coffee shop and a newly renovated local pub, this mid terraced house has plenty to offer. Subject to planning you could create an extension to the rear as well as create more space in the loft as done by other houses in the street.

Streatham Common has become a ‘village’ offering its residents a variety of shops to include the local renowned David’s Deli, a coffee shop, and a sought-after pub, The Railway. In addition, there is a gym and Yoga shop too. There is a plethora of Outstanding Primary Schools in the area to include Immanuel St Andrews, St Andrews, Woodmansterne (this also holds a Secondary school), and Granton. Streatham Common station sits at the end of this road offering services to London Victoria (20 mins) and London Bridge. There is also Streatham station on Streatham High Road with lines through Farringdon. Streatham High Road is the longest road in Europe and has an abundant of shops, restaurants, pubs and supermarkets along its borders to include Tescos, Aldi and M&S food.
